Dose-response Relationship for Life-shortening and Carcinogenesis in Mice Irradiated at Day 7 Postnatal Age with Dose Range below 1 Gy of Gamma Rays
Abstract
This study was designed to elucidate the dose-response relationships for life-shortening and tumorigenic effect in the dose range below 1 Gy of gamma rays delivered during the infant period. Female B6C3F1 mice were irradiated with 0.10, 0.48 or 0.95 Gy at 7 days of age.
